Improve SwiftPM support (#1546) Summary: This diff imports and refines the PR made by cntrump on GitHub. The PR introduces the following: * Sample apps now use SPM instead of CocoaPods to import IGListKit. * Adds Mac Catalyst as an example target. * Adds C++ flags to the CocoaPods specs. * Fixes a script issue that was discovered when regenerating the symlinks. The PR originally aimed to remove the need for symlinked references to the IGListKit and IGListDiffKit source files, but in testing, I couldn't get it working. It's possible SPM being too strict [on where the headers can be placed to be discovered](https://forums.swift.org/t/how-do-i-specify-the-headers-directory-for-a-objc-target-in-swift-package-managers-package-swift/58531/3). Additionally, another issue was that the original PR changed all of the `#import` statements to the the modular `import` statements, which is fine for the sample apps, but ended up breaking compatibility for any apps that had modules disabled. ## Changes in this pull request Improve SwiftPM support: Build module `IGListDiffKit` and `IGListKit` as Objective-C++. module `IGListDiffKit`: - Source/IGListDiffKit - module defined in `Source/IGListDiffKit/modulemap/module.modulemap` - requires `-fmodules` and `-fcxx-modules` module `IGListKit`: - depend on `IGListDiffKit`, use `import IGListDiffKit;` - Source/IGListKit - module defined in `Source/IGListKit/modulemap/module.modulemap` - requires `-fmodules` and `-fcxx-modules` module `IGListSwiftKit`: - depend on `IGListKit`, use `import IGListKit` - Source/IGListSwiftKit Deleted `spm/` and `scripts/generate_spm_sources_layout.sh`, it is unnecessary. Updated `.podspec`, add `'OTHER_CFLAGS' => '-fmodules'` and `'OTHER_CPLUSPLUSFLAGS' => '-fcxx-modules'`.
